So if you haven't heard, our school has this publication we call Prism, and we publish a book of writing and art at the end of every school year. Now, some of you may not have realized this, but never fear. I will, once and for all, clear up all of your confusion. Hopefully.
We're all intelligent, creative people, and Prism is a way for us to show off more than usual. You get the bragging rights to say that you got published. I know most people don't care, but think about it this way... it's a competition. You must defeat your classmates.
Don't think your writing is good enough? Think again. In the past, we have gotten submissions entitled "Death and My Other Favorite Things" that rhymed "pain" with "rain" and "again." Ok, so that's an exaggeration, but you get the idea. You can write a lot better than that.
Also, we review everything anonymously. Well, the writing, that is. I don't know why you'd want your art to be anonymous though. But if you don't want anyone to know that you wrote a sestina about your love for Nickelback and Twilight, then you can simply turn it in without your name on it. If you decide to include your name to earn eternal glory, then you will be comforted by the fact that, when we rate everything that you submit, we get a packet of work with the names removed.
